Best Flooring Options for High-Traffic Areas Like Hallways and Entryways

Hallways and entryways are among the busiest areas in any home. These are the areas where shoes come off, bags get dropped, pets run through, and guests first step inside. Because of this constant use, the flooring in these spaces needs to be durable, easy to clean, and able to withstand daily wear while still looking great.

If you are planning a flooring update, choosing the right material for high-traffic areas can make a big difference in how your home looks and functions. Here are some of the best flooring options to consider for hallways and entryways.

Luxury Vinyl Plank for Everyday Durability

Luxury vinyl plank, often called LVP, is one of the most popular choices for high-traffic spaces. It is designed to handle heavy use while offering the look of natural materials like hardwood or stone.

One of the biggest benefits of LVP is its resistance to moisture. Entryways are exposed to rain, snow, and dirt, so having flooring that can handle wet conditions is a major advantage. LVP is also highly scratch-resistant, which makes it a smart option for homes with kids or pets.

It is comfortable underfoot, easy to clean, and available in a wide range of colours and textures. This makes it simple to match your flooring with the rest of your home without sacrificing durability.

Hardwood for a Timeless Look

Hardwood flooring is a classic choice that adds warmth and value to any home. In hallways and entryways, it provides a clean, elegant look that complements many interior styles.

For high-traffic areas, harder wood species like oak, maple, or hickory are often recommended because they are more resistant to dents and scratches. Adding a runner or area rug in the entryway can also help protect the surface while adding comfort and style.

Another advantage of hardwood is that it can be refinished over time. If the floor starts to show wear, sanding and refinishing can restore its appearance instead of requiring a full replacement.

Tile for Maximum Strength and Water Resistance

Ceramic and porcelain tile are excellent options for entryways where moisture and dirt are common. Tile is extremely durable, scratch-resistant, and water-resistant, making it ideal for busy households.

Porcelain tile is especially popular because it is denser and more durable than standard ceramic tile. It is also available in a wide variety of styles, including designs that resemble wood or natural stone.

Tile floors are easy to clean and maintain, making them ideal for high-traffic areas. While tile can feel cooler and firmer underfoot, adding a mat or runner can make the space more comfortable and welcoming.

Laminate for Budget-Friendly Performance

Laminate flooring is another strong option for hallways and entryways, especially if you are looking for a cost-effective option. Modern laminate products are designed to resist scratches, fading, and everyday wear.

Many laminate floors have a protective top layer that helps them withstand heavy foot traffic. They also come in styles that closely resemble hardwood, giving you a similar look at a more affordable price.

While laminate is durable, it is important to clean up spills promptly, as excess moisture can damage the core material. Entry mats and rugs can help protect the surface and extend the life of the floor.

Carpet for Comfort in Hallways

Carpet is not usually the first choice for entryways, but it can work well in hallways, especially if comfort and warmth are priorities. Low-pile, stain-resistant carpets are best for high-traffic areas because they are easier to clean and more durable than thicker styles.

Modern carpets are often engineered to resist stains and wear, making them more practical than many homeowners expect. They also help reduce noise and create a softer, cozier feel in long or narrow hallways.
